0

トリガーを作成しようとしていますが、DECLAREと入力するとエラーが表示されます。

mysql>区切り文字//

-> CREATE TRIGGER a_b
-> BEFORE UPDATE ON a
-> FOR EACH ROW
-> BEGIN
->      DECLARE   cur_date   DATE;

エラー1064(42000):SQL構文にエラーがあります。MySQLサーバーのバージョンに対応するマニュアルで、「delimeterの近くで使用する正しい構文」を確認してください。

4

1 に答える 1

2

正しい単語はDELIMITERです。さらに、快適なデータベース開発のために、TOADforMySQLまたはAquaDataStudioを使用してください

于 2012-09-26T13:08:48.220 に答える